Web19 jan. 2024 · Phosphorous removal systems can be broken down into 3 types – chemical, biological, and physical treatment systems. Chemical Precipitation. Chemical precipitation, also known as a chemical phosphorus removal or primary phosphorus removal, can remove inorganic phosphates from water by adding a coagulant into the wastewater. Web26 jul. 2024 · This process uses microorganisms to remove phosphorus from the water. The microorganisms consume phosphorus and convert it into a form that is not harmful to the environment. This process is typically used in large treatment plants where there is a lot of wastewater to be treated. Web28 aug. 2024 · Reduce Organic Matter One way to reduce the level of phosphates in a pool without using chemicals is by taking precautions, such as showering to remove dead skin and sweat before going into the pool. Some fertilizers contain phosphates for plant growth, so do not use these fertilizers around the pool area. Web18 jun. 2024 · Acid leaching is to dephosphorize ore with hydrochloric acid, nitric acid or sulfuric acid. For ore with low grade and complex composition, it doesn’t require fine grinding to dissociate monomers. Web27 nov. 2024 · This is a very basic safety rule to avoid pool accidents. High phosphate levels in your pool can lead to an increase in algae. Your pool may develop a greenish cloudy tinge. The pool may turn cloudy white after shocking, because of all the dead algae floating around. To clear the pool use a pool flocculant and then vacuum the pool floor.
